Hand Lettering is something that is for both modern and traditional events.  It will always add  an “elegant touch”  from the very beginning along with the fact that when something is handwritten it is definitely more personal to the receiver.   Each calligraphic piece is a one of kind piece of art.

There are so many ways to incorporate calligraphy into your event, holiday cards, weddings, showers, etc.  Handwritten calligraphy is something truly authentic…which is something that a computer just doesn’t create.
